We've been in this house for going on five years and it's not finished yet. We have accomplished so much this summer that the end seems to be in sight. It started off as a 700 sq ft one bedroom farmhouse. We added one large living room, two baths, three bedrooms, and a full basement. None of the trim work is done in any room, but I can do small things like that during the semester, I can't do a big project when school is on. We are trying to knock out some big projects while we can.

We built a tree house and several swings to go with it. This is a masterpiece of a tree house! We moved into our new living room. This frees up the old living room to be made over into a dining room.
I laid brick around the wood stove using some salvaged bricks and it looks so great. We pulled up the carpet and found some beautiful hardwood floors underneath. Sadly, there is a patch that prevents us from refinishing the floor in there at this time. We also removed all of the trim and I'm going to paint today and we will put the floor down tomorrow. Once that is done we'll move all the office into the dining room and and pull up this carpet. I think I'll be able to go with the original floor in here, but I won't know until the carpet is all up.

I've also managed to go through and organize the kids bedrooms, kitchen, laundry room, and “scary” room (where my water heater is). This has been a huge undertaking! Every drawer, cabinet, closet, and cubbyhole is clean!

I'm so happy with the progress we've made this summer! My list for what I want to accomplish is getting shorter and shorter. I think our house will be done by the time I graduate!
